§ 02 — Comparison sheet

Side-by-side technical comparison.

Resolve HALO-9 vs. NOVA-X vs. IRIS-700 vs. KAIROS on the dimensions engineers actually evaluate during BOM selection.

Parameter 01HALO-9VIS · Hyperspectral 02NOVA-XNIR · Area scan 03IRIS-700SWIR · Line scan 04KAIROSMWIR · Thermal
Spectral range 400 – 700 nm 700 – 1100 nm 900 – 1700 nm 3 – 5 µm
Sensor type CMOS, snapshot mosaic CMOS, global shutter InGaAs linear array InSb, Stirling-cooled
Resolution 2048 × 2048 (×9 bands) 5472 × 3648 (20 MP) 1024 × 1 line 640 × 512
Frame / line rate up to 120 fps (cube) 60 fps 40 kHz line rate 120 fps
Interface USB3 Vision / GenICam GigE Vision / PoE+ Camera Link HS CoaXPress
SDK 4.0 support Full · single API Full · single API Full · single API Full · single API
Compliance CE · RoHS · ISO 13485 CE · RoHS · IP67 CE · RoHS · ITAR-ready CE · RoHS · ITAR
Typical lead time 3 weeks 2 weeks 4 weeks 6 weeks
